Safety ski binding with a front jaw (1), to which a height-adjustable support arrangement (8) is associated for the front part of the sole of a ski boot, wherein the support arrangement (8) has a slide (9) mounted on a base plate (5) such that it can be moved in the longitudinal direction of the ski and, simultaneously, in a vertical direction, the position of said slide being adjustable by means of an adjusting spindle (15) orientated in the longitudinal direction of the ski and running at an acute angle (α) to the longitudinal direction of the ski,
    characterised in that,
    the adjusting spindle (15) is retained to rotate on the base plate (5), is connected to the slide (9) to interact with it and is connected by means of a cardan joint (19) to an adjusting pin (20), which runs at an obtuse angle (β) to the adjusting spindle (15) and is also retained pivotably on the base plate (5).
  2. Safety ski binding according to claim 1, characterised in that the slide (9) can be guided axially, or is axially adjustable on the adjusting spindle (15).
  3. Safety ski binding according to claim 1 or 2, characterised in that the slide (9) is guided centrally on the base plate (5).
  4. Safety ski binding according to claim 3, characterised in that the slide (9) is guided centrally in a recess, opening (23, 25) or similar on the base plate (5) by means of at least one guide element (13, 24) provided on the underside of said slide.
  5. Safety ski binding according to any one of claims 1 to 4, characterised in that the adjusting spindle (15) is guided axially in at least one of the guide elements (13, 24).
  6. Safety ski binding according to any one of claims 1 to 5, characterised in that the slide (9) can be supported to the side of the central guide on the top side of the base plate (5).
  7. Safety ski binding according to any one of claims 1 to 6, characterised in that the base plate (5) is provided on its top side with supporting ramps (26, 27) orientated in the longitudinal direction of the ski, which run inclined to the top side of the ski at that angle (α) by which the adjusting spindle (15) runs in relation to the longitudinal direction of the ski, and on which complementarily directed support surfaces (28, 29) of slide (9) can be supported.
  8. Safety ski binding according to any one of claims 1 to 7, characterised in that the angle (β) between the adjusting spindle (15) and the adjusting pin (20) is 140 ° to 175 °.
